Professional Contributions
In addition to his role at Urbis, Simon has contributed to the Urban Land Institute (ULI) Australia as a National Chair of the Young Leaders Group. His leadership has played a crucial role in fostering a community of emerging professionals within the real estate and land use sectors. He has also served as a committee member and co-chair for the ULI Young Leaders Group in Sydney, where he actively advocated for knowledge sharing and professional development.
Before ascending to his current position, Simon honed his skills through varied roles, including Senior Consultant, Consultant, and Research Assistant at Urbis. His early career also included experience as a Planner at Meinhardt Australia, a Planning Consultant at CommPlan, and a Student Land Use Planner at Lake Macquarie City Council, providing him with a diverse background and well-rounded perspective on urban planning.
